summaryrefslogtreecommitdiff
path: root/Completion/Unix/Command/_wc
diff options
context:
space:
mode:
Diffstat (limited to 'Completion/Unix/Command/_wc')
-rw-r--r--Completion/Unix/Command/_wc3
1 files changed, 2 insertions, 1 deletions
diff --git a/Completion/Unix/Command/_wc b/Completion/Unix/Command/_wc
index 49a03ba2c..2a4f7ab05 100644
--- a/Completion/Unix/Command/_wc
+++ b/Completion/Unix/Command/_wc
@@ -13,11 +13,12 @@ if _pick_variant gnu=GNU unix --version; then
args+=(
'(*)--files0-from=[read NUL-terminated file list from specified file]:file:_files'
'(-L --max-line-length)'{-L,--max-line-length}'[print longest line lengths]'
+ '--total=[when to print a line with total counts]:when:(auto always only never)'
)
else
args=( -A "-*" "${(@)args:#(|\(*\))(|\*)--*}" )
case $OSTYPE in
- freebsd*|netbsd*) args+=( '-L[print longest line lengths]' ) ;;
+ freebsd*|netbsd*|darwin*) args+=( '-L[print longest line lengths]' ) ;;
openbsd*) args+=( '-h[human readable: use unit suffixes]' ) ;;
solaris*) args+=( ${${(M)args:#*-m\[*}//-m\[/-C\[} ) ;;
esac